Welcome aboard! For reviewing changes to anything big — datasets, generated bundles, vendored blobs — use Spanwise, our in-house diff viewer for large files. It streams diffs instead of loading whole files, so a 2 GB change opens in seconds rather than crashing your browser. Pro tip: the chunked view hides unchanged regions by default; toggle it off when reviewing config files. Spanwise is linked from every pull request automatically. If it chokes on a file or renders garbage, email the tooling crew at the address below.

pager mailbox: holius@nelvrogrid.internal

### Key Ceremony Checklist — Item 7: Catalog Cache Invalidation Keys

Okay, this one trips up every new person. During the ceremony, we rotate the signing key that authorizes cache invalidation broadcasts for the Pellwood product catalog. If this key is lost, stale prices linger until TTL expiry — not great. After rotation, verify the new key is escrowed in the ceremony vault. To open the escrow vault, enter the recovery passphrase shown below.

vault phrase of yaduf-yajop = lamath-kelix-aldion-zorius-ulaox-eliax-gorox-norok-fenael-fenath-julael-pelius-belius-druion

Hey Priva,

Quick heads-up before Friday's DR drill for the Inkmill markdown pipeline: we'll restore the renderer config from the cold backup, so you'll need the escrow credentials handy. Grab a coffee first — the restore takes a while. For the sealed vault copy, the recovery passphrase is below.

recovery phrase for kahop-kahap: istys-novdor-joreth-silir-eliys

Subject: Loyalty ledger release 4.9 — security review notes

Hi all — the Emberpoint loyalty-points ledger now writes every balance mutation to an append-only journal before updating the projection table, closing the replay gap flagged in the last review. Reversal entries are signed by the issuing service, and the reconciliation job in Hollowvale runs hourly with alerting on any drift above two points. Please verify the signing path and journal ordering in staging. The reviewed artifact corresponds to the build token directly below.

pipeline stamp: htk4_66df